Output 403f89a30c71e150a2d2bba275a08ff70fafef7a2364b8045b0657c4060e13e9:0

value
1008717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 760ea36bcc30c475915217305796b11bacb11f4d OP_EQUAL
address
3CTFCGgACMArF5mGJzifGzthhNhE5CDxgW
transaction
403f89a30c71e150a2d2bba275a08ff70fafef7a2364b8045b0657c4060e13e9
confirmations
372211
spent
true